成语| 古诗大全| 扒知识| 扒知识繁体

当前位置:首页 > 知识百科

卡西欧5800如何写入程序

卡西欧5800如何写入程序 要将程序写入卡西欧5800,您需要使用特定的软件和工具。以下是一些步骤:1.下载和安装卡西欧的SDK(软件开发工具包)和IDE(集成开发环境)。2.连接您的卡西欧5800到计算机上,并确保它被正确地识别。3.

卡西欧5800如何写入程序

要将程序写入卡西欧5800,您需要使用特定的软件和工具。以下是一些步骤:

1.下载和安装卡西欧的SDK(软件开发工具包)和IDE(集成开发环境)。

2.连接您的卡西欧5800到计算机上,并确保它被正确地识别。

3.使用IDE创建一个新项目,并编写您的程序代码。

4.将程序代码编译成一个可执行文件。

5.使用SDK提供的工具将可执行文件转换成卡西欧5800可识别的格式。

6.将转换后的文件写入卡西欧5800的存储器中。

请注意,这是一个相对复杂的过程,需要一些编程经验和技能。如果您是初学者,建议先学习一些基础编程知识,并寻求专业人士的帮助和指导。

卡西欧5800坐标正反算程序

以下是卡西欧5800坐标正反算程序的示例代码,供您参考:

坐标正算:

```
void calcXY(double B, double L, double H, double a, double f, double &X, double &Y)
{
double e2 = 2 * f - f * f;
double N = a / sqrt(1 - e2 * sin(B) * sin(B));
X = (N + H) * cos(B) * cos(L);
Y = (N + H) * cos(B) * sin(L);
}
```

坐标反算:

```
void calcBLH(double X, double Y, double Z, double a, double f, double &B, double &L, double &H)
{
double e2 = 2 * f - f * f;
double p = sqrt(X * X + Y * Y);
double theta = atan(Z * a / p / sqrt(1 - e2));
double B0 = atan((Z + e2 * a * sin(theta) * sin(theta) * sin(theta)) / (p - e2 * a * cos(theta) * cos(theta) * cos(theta)));
double N = a / sqrt(1 - e2 * sin(B0) * sin(B0));
while (fabs(B0 - B) > 1e-10)
{
B = B0;
N = a / sqrt(1 - e2 * sin(B) * sin(B));
H = p / cos(B) - N;
B0 = atan((Z + e2 * N * sin(B)) / p);
}
L = atan(Y / X);
}
```

其中,B、L、H为大地坐标系下的纬度、经度和高程,X、Y、Z为空间直角坐标系下的坐标,a为椭球长半轴,f为椭球扁率。

卡西欧5800编程入门

卡西欧5800编程入门需要掌(zhǎng)握(wò)以下内容:

1. 了解卡西欧5800的基本结构和功能。

2. 掌(zhǎng)握(wò)基本的编程语言,如C语言、JA V a等。

3. 熟悉卡西欧5800的开发工具和环境,如Eclipse、Andr oid Studio等。

4. 学习卡西欧5800的a pI和SDK,了解如何使用它们来开发应用程序。

5. 实践编写简单的应用程序,如计算器、时钟、日历等,逐步提高编程能力。

总之,要成为一名卡西欧5800开发者,需要不断学习和实践,掌(zhǎng)握(wò)基本的编程知识和技能,并不断提高自己的能力。

卡西欧5800计算器

我可以回答一些与卡西欧5800计算器相关的问题。请问您有什么需要了解的吗?

猜你喜欢

更多